Was ist der Unterschied zwischen AES-128-Verschlüsselung und AES-256-Verschlüsselung?

Die Informationsverschlüsselung ist einer der wichtigsten Prozesse, um die Sicherheit zu gewährleisten und Probleme zu vermeiden. Auf diese Weise vermeiden wir, dass alle Daten, die wir beispielsweise im Netzwerk senden oder empfangen, gefiltert werden und in falsche Hände geraten. Wir können dies auf Programme anwenden, Dateien in die Cloud hochladen, Nachrichten senden usw. Nun müssen Sie bedenken, dass es verschiedene Typen gibt. In diesem Artikel werden wir die Unterschiede zwischen AES-256- und AES-128-Verschlüsselung .

Wie ist die AES-128-Verschlüsselung?

Unterschied zwischen AES-128-Verschlüsselung und AES-256-Verschlüsselung

In diesem Fall handelt es sich um eine Verschlüsselung, bei der der Schlüsselalgorithmus verwendet 128-Bit-Verschlüsselung. Die Anzahl der Bits bietet einen größeren Schutz für diese Verschlüsselung. Ein bestimmter Schlüssel, der die AES-128-Verschlüsselung verwendet, hat zwei hoch 127. Eine nicht unerhebliche Menge, wie wir uns vorstellen können.

Deshalb können wir das sagen 128 ist der Längenschlüssel . Diese Verschlüsselung erschien 2001 mit dem Ziel, die bisherige 56-Bit-Verschlüsselung zu verbessern. Am Anfang war diese alte Verschlüsselung mehr als genug, um geschützt zu werden. Nach und nach entstanden jedoch neue Teams, die die Fähigkeit erlangten, die Schlüssel zu brechen.

AES-128 verdoppelte sich die Anzahl der Bits in der Verschlüsselung, was die Sicherheit der Verschlüsselung exponentiell erhöhte. Seitdem ist es für jeden verfügbar, da es in einer Vielzahl von Programmen wie Messaging, Dateiverschlüsselung usw. zu finden ist. Die heutige Computerausrüstung hat nicht genügend Kapazität, um diese Verschlüsselung zu knacken. Es gilt immer noch als sicher . Nun, wie lange wird das passieren? Es ist eine Realität, dass die Technologie Fortschritte macht und wir immer leistungsfähigere Computer haben, die mathematische Operationen schneller ausführen können.

Es sei darauf hingewiesen, dass die ersten Tests zum Brechen von 56-Bit-Schlüsseln mehr als 200 Tage dauerten. Kurz darauf gab es jedoch Computergeräte, die dies in nur 3 Tagen erreichten.

Bedeutung von Cifrado

Was ist AES-256-Verschlüsselung?

AES-256 ist nichts anderes als eine neue Version des alten Protokolls. Es ist ein 256-Bit-Verschlüsselung , viel stärker. Dies ermöglicht eine höhere Sicherheit und dass alle Daten im hypothetischen Fall, dass sie eine 128-Bit-Verschlüsselung knacken könnten, viel sicherer sind.

Denken Sie daran, dass das Mooresche Gesetz auf der Tatsache beruht, dass Mikroprozessoren mit der Zeit immer leistungsfähiger werden und eine größere Kapazität haben. Wenn wir dies auf die Möglichkeit übertragen, Passwörter und Verschlüsselung zu knacken, ist es logisch zu denken, dass dies früher oder später beim AES-128 passieren kann. Wir haben dies, zumindest für ein paar Jahre, vermieden, mit dem AES-256 .

In diesem Fall stehen wir vor einer Verschlüsselung mit zwei auf 255 . angehoben Möglichkeiten. Es ist etwas viel, viel höher als die Zahl, die wir mit AES-128 erhalten. Für den Fall, dass ein Benutzer versucht, einen Schlüssel mit Brute-Force zu stehlen, würde er im Vergleich zum vorherigen Protokoll unzählige andere Optionen finden. Sicherheit wäre viel höher. Wird die AES-256-Verschlüsselung immer sicher sein? Logischerweise schreitet die Technologie voran und dies wird Veränderungen mit sich bringen. Mit absoluter Sicherheit in ein paar Jahren (ob mehr oder weniger) werden wir Geräte finden, die einen solchen Verschlüsselungsschlüssel innerhalb von Stunden oder Tagen knacken können. Das wird neue, sicherere Protokolle erzwingen.

Das Brechen dieser Algorithmen ist derzeit noch nicht gelungen. Wenn ein Cyberkrimineller heute ein Passwort stiehlt, basiert es daher auf Angriffen wie Phishing, Wahrsagemethoden, Keyloggern, die die von uns abgelegten Schlüssel sammeln usw.

Unterschiede zwischen AES-128 und AES-256

Es ist zu beachten, dass AES in verschiedenen Programmiersprachen , wie C, C++, Java oder Python. Auch das ist in Dateikompressionsprogrammen wie WinZip, 7 Zip usw. vorhanden. Daher gibt es in diesem Sinne keine Unterschiede, da die Verwendung gleich ist.

Wir finden offensichtliche Unterschiede in der Schlüsselalgorithmus , da AES-128 eine 128-Bit-Verschlüsselung verwendet, während AES-256 eine 256-Bit-Verschlüsselung verwendet. Das ist der wichtigste Unterschied von allen. Dies erhöht die Komplexität dieses zweiten Typs wirklich und ermöglicht den ordnungsgemäßen Schutz von Geräten und Programmen. Je länger der Schlüssel, desto schwieriger ist es für einen Angreifer, ihn zu knacken.

Ein weiterer Unterschied ist der Anzahl der Runden . Im Fall von AES-128 verwendet er 10, während AES-256 14 verwendet. Es sollte erwähnt werden, dass der Algorithmus auf verschiedenen Substitutionen, Permutationen und linearen Transformationen basiert, die in Blöcken von 16 Byte ausgeführt werden. Diese Operationen werden mehrmals wiederholt und werden als Runden bezeichnet. In jeder Runde wird ein anderer eindeutiger Schlüssel berechnet und in diese Berechnungen einbezogen. Daher gibt es einen Unterschied zwischen der einen und der anderen Option.

Welche Art von Verschlüsselung sollte ich verwenden

An dieser Stelle können wir uns fragen, welche Art von Verschlüsselung wir verwenden sollten. Die Wahrheit ist, dass beide, zumindest bis heute, sind absolut sicher . Es gab keine Möglichkeit, AES-128 auszunutzen, geschweige denn AES-256. Sollten wir die Verwendung des ersten Typs vermeiden? Es ist sehr wahrscheinlich, dass wir auf Programme stoßen, die mit AES-128 verschlüsselt sind. Das ist kein Grund, es nicht zu verwenden oder zu glauben, dass es weniger sicher ist.

Nun, früher oder später wird die Technologie voranschreiten. Es ist möglich, dass die AES-128-Verschlüsselung in einigen Jahren von sehr, sehr leistungsstarken Computern ausgenutzt werden könnte. Sogar AES-256, obwohl dafür noch viel mehr übrig wäre. Heute können wir jedoch jede Art von AES-Verschlüsselung ohne Angst, dass unsere Passwörter gebrochen werden könnten. Beide Optionen sind sehr sicher und wir werden keine Probleme haben.

Kurz gesagt, gibt es, wie wir bereits erklärt haben, nicht so viele Unterschiede zwischen AES-128 und AES-256 über die Anzahl der Bits jeder Verschlüsselung hinaus. Die zweite Option ist viel schwieriger zu knacken, aber Sie müssen davon ausgehen, dass es heute niemandem gelungen ist, die AES-128-Verschlüsselung auszunutzen.